返回列表 发布新帖
查看: 30|回复: 0

网站突然打不开?排查 DNS 问题的实用技巧

发表于 2025-6-6 14:12:17 | 查看全部 |阅读模式

这里或许是互联网从业者的最后一片净土,随客社区期待您的加入!

您需要 登录 才可以下载或查看,没有账号?立即注册

×
有时候网站突然访问不了,大家第一反应是服务器出问题了,其实很多时候是 DNS 配置或解析临时出错导致。尤其站长用的 CDN 比较多,DNS 错误会更隐蔽。
我这边简单分享一下排查 DNS 相关问题的方法,适合大家收藏备用。

一、先确认是否 DNS 问题

本地 ping 或 dig 一下域名:
  1. ping yourdomain.com
  2. dig yourdomain.com
复制代码
如果域名解析不到 IP,或者解析出来的是旧 IP,就可以确定是 DNS 出问题了。

二、确认域名是否被暂停
常见情况:
忘记续费;
未实名或实名认证失败;
被注册商暂停;

用工具查询一下状态,查看域名是否正常。

三、查看当前 DNS 服务商是否正常
如果你用了 DNSPod、阿里云 DNS、Cloudflare 等平台,可以登录后台看解析记录是否正确,有无异常记录被误删或被恶意更改。
建议开启解析记录的修改通知提醒(大多数平台支持)。

四、本地 DNS 缓存问题
有时候服务器或用户本地 DNS 还缓存着旧 IP,导致访问失败。
Linux 下可以手动指定 DNS 服务器(比如用 8.8.8.8):
  1. dig yourdomain.com @8.8.8.8
复制代码
Windows 用户可以尝试:
  1. ipconfig /flushdns
复制代码

五、定时监控很有必要
站点接入 CDN 或多线路 DNS 后,建议配置监控:
使用 Uptime Kuma、Pingdom、阿里云站点监控;
定期监测域名解析是否变化或失效;
设置 TTL 不宜太长(默认 600 秒比较合理)。

总结
DNS 出问题很容易被误判成服务器异常,但其实排查思路很清晰:
1. dig + ping;
2. 查域名状态;
3. 检查 DNS 服务商后台;
4. 检查本地缓存;
5. 配好监控防止复现。

如果你也遇到过类似 DNS 故障的问题,欢迎回帖交流。也可以分享你用过的好用 DNS 服务商或应急方案,互相学习!

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Copyright © 2001-2025 Suike Tech All Rights Reserved. 随客交流社区 (备案号:津ICP备19010126号) |Processed in 0.094693 second(s), 11 queries , Gzip On, MemCached On.
关灯 在本版发帖返回顶部
快速回复 返回顶部 返回列表